NEET Row 2024 Live Updates: DMK ups demand for NEET abolition, Annamalai slams 'drama'

The ruling DMK in Tamil Nadu on Wednesday said the opposition to NEET is an "all-India issue" now and sounded confident of seeing a "good result," vis-a-vis its possible abolition, on a day when top Tamil actor Vijay backed an Assembly resolution against the central qualifying test piloted by the government recently. The DMK's students' wing held a protest demanding the abolition of NEET, even as Opposition AIADMK and BJP hit out at the ruling party for "misleading people" and enacting a "drama" over the issue.

NEET has been a sensitive issue in Tamil Nadu as scores of medical aspirants have died allegedly by suicide over the past few years, either over failing the exam or fears of unable to crack it. All major political parties, including the DMK and the AIADMK have been opposed to NEET.

NEET Row 2024 Live Updates: Actor Vijay voices opposition to NEET, asks Centre to respect TN's sentiments on the matter

Tamizhaga Vetri Kazhagam (TVK) founder and Tamil actor Vijay on Wednesday spoke out against NEET, and extended his support to the resolution passed by the Tamil Nadu Assembly against the central qualifying test, seeking exemption to the southern state.
Addressing students at an event organised by him to honour rank holders of classes 10 and 12, the actor-politician also said Education should be brought to the State List.
He claimed students in Tamil Nadu, especially the poor, those from backward and very backward classes in the rural areas have been "badly affected," in their pursuit for medical education following the introduction of the National Entrance-cum-Eligibility Test.
NEET was also against states' rights as Education was moved to the concurrent list in 1975, he said.
He also wondered how a student who had studied in a state syllabus and the local language could do well in the central test, based on the "NCERT" curriculum.
He indicated there cannot be "one nation, one curriculum." "Curriculum should be state-specific. It should give importance to different perspectives. Diversity is a strength, not weakness. After studying in state language and syllabus and exam based on NCERT, how is it fair...think about the rural students, how difficult it is for them." "We have seen some reports of irregularities in NEET. After this, its credibility has gone. We have understood NEET is no more required. The solution is exemption (to TN from the test). I wholeheartedly support the Tamil Nadu Assembly resolution seeking exemption for the state", he said.
He said without much delay, Centre "should respect TN people's sentiments," on NEET.
The permanent solution would be to move Education from Concurrent list to State list and if there was any 'difficulty' in this, "a special Concurrent List could be created and include Education and Health in it," following a Constitutional amendment, he said.

NEET 2024 Row Live Updates: DMK students wing holds protest against NEET

The students wing of the ruling DMK in Tamil Nadu on Wednesday held a protest here against NEET, reiterating the party's demand for the abolition of the central qualifying test for medical admissions.
The protest, titled "No More NEET" was led by the party's Students Wing Secretary and Kancheepuram MLA, CVMP Ezhilarasan. The protesters were clad in black.
Senior party leader and DMK Organisation Secretary RS Bharathi addressed the protesters. The agitation was held at Valluvar Kottam here.
The protest comes days after the Tamil Nadu Assembly passed yet another resolution, seeking NEET exemption to the state.
The agitation was also held in the backdrop of the recent irregularities regarding the National Entrance-cum-Eligibility Test.
The DMK has been opposing NEET for long, claiming it was against social justice and state's rights and has been insisting that marks secured in the class 12 exams should be the criteria for medical admissions.

Abolish NEET or clear TN bill to exempt state from exam: DMK's demand in RS

MK Rajya Sabha member P Wilson on Tuesday urged the central government to either abolish medical entrance exam NEET or approve Tamil Nadu's NEET exemption bill to exclude the state from the competitive exam.

His appeal in the Upper House of Parliament came amid a row over alleged irregularities in the conduct of the National Eligibility-cum-Entrance Test (NEET) for admissions to medical courses. During the debate on the Motion of Thanks to the President's address in the Rajya Sabha, he said the state legislative assembly had passed the Tamil Nadu Admission to Medical Courses Bill in 2021 and subsequently passed a resolution unanimously against the exam and to address the "NEET menace".

However, the Bill has been pending the "Centre's assent for nearly three years", causing "anxiety" among students and parents, he said.

"We seek the PM's immediate attention to either approve the Bill passed by the state government or bring out amendments to the National Medical Commission Act to abolish the NEET and next exam system at the national level," Wilson stated.

The NEET-UG 2024 exam was taken by around 23.33 lakh students and the alleged irregularities in its conduct, including question paper leak, has led to filing of cases in courts, including the Supreme Court, and an inquiry by the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I).

The probe agency on June 23 filed an FIR in connection with the alleged irregularities in the exam held on May 5 on a reference from the Union education ministry.

The DMK leader also criticised the delay in ordering of the CBI probe, claiming this might have allowed "fraudsters" to tamper with documents and erase evidence.

Wilson also raised concerns about the handling of competitive exams, including the NEET, by the National Testing Agency (NTA).

The agency that handles crucial national-level tests is registered under the Societies Registration Act "like any other flat owner or housing society", the DMK leader said.

"From 2014 to 2024, the government has passed 427 Bills in the Lok Sabha and 365 bills in the Rajya Sabha. However, the Union government was not interested in introducing a legislation to provide statutory backing to the NTA," Wilson said and claimed that this lack of a legislation could potentially "shield the agency from accountability".

The DMK has long opposed NEET, having secured a stay from the Madras High Court on its implementation when it was first introduced in 2010 through regulations.

In a letter addressed to Prime Minister Narendra Modi regarding exemption of NEET for the state, Tamil Nadu Chief Minister and DMK supremo M K Stalin on Friday said that "... we had passed a Bill unanimously in our legislative assembly to exempt Tamil Nadu from NEET and to provide medical admissions based on 12th standard marks." "This has been sent for Presidential assent but the assent is still pending," he had said and added that the irregularities during the recent NEET exam validated the state's opposition to the exam.

NEET 2024 Row Live Updates: Student bodies' of INDIA bloc parties slam Centre over NEET row

Student outfits of the INDIA bloc parties slammed the BJP-led Centre on Tuesday over alleged irregularities in the NEET-UG and reiterated their demand that the medical entrance test be held again for all the 24 lakh candidates who had appeared in it.

At a joint press conference here, national leaders of the student outfits, including the Left-backed All India Students' Association (AISA), Students' Federation of India (SFI) and All India Students' Federation (AISF), along with the Samajwadi Chhatra Sabha and the Congress's student wing National Students' Union of India (NSUI), alleged that the future of lakhs of students is in danger due to rigging in the NEET-UG.

The students also demanded the scrapping of the National Testing Agency (NTA) and resignation of Education Minister Dharmendra Pradhan over reported incidents of paper leak and corruption in the exam.

The NTA on Monday released the results of 1,563 candidates who appeared in a re-test to compensate for loss of time as the exam started late at six centres on May 5.

None of the five candidates who scored a perfect 720 marks in the May 5 exam could match their results in the re-test. The number of candidates sharing the top rank in the medical entrance test reduced to 61 from 67 in the revised results.

NEET 2024 Row Live Updates: DYFI protest in Kerala capital against irregularities in NEET exam

Democratic Youth Federation of India (DYFI), the youth wing of the ruling CPI(M) in Kerala, on Tuesday took out a march to the office of the Accountant General (AG) here in protest against the irregularities in the NEET entrance exam.

Holding up placards, which said 'NEET is not very neat' and 'stop playing with students' lives', the protestors marched to the AG's office where DYFI leaders blamed the Narendra Modi government for the recent problems in connection with the medical entrance test conducted by the National Testing Agency (NTA).

They also demanded the resignation of the Union Education Minister and a probe into the irregularities.

The protestors raised these demands in front of barricades set up by the police to stop them from getting close to the AG's office.
DYFI state president V Vaseef, in his speech outside the AG's office, claimed that the irregularities in the NEET exam amounts to cheating the students who worked hard to clear it.

He also alleged that there was large-scale corruption in the conduct of the entrance exam.

'The central government should be ready to investigate it,' Vaseef demanded.

He warned of more protest marches across the country till the Centre investigates the irregularities in the conduct of the entrance test.
Last week, the Kerala assembly unanimously passed a resolution condemning the irregularities in the NEET and NET entrance exams conducted by the NTA.

The assembly passed a substantive resolution demanding that the Centre take urgent steps to address the grievances of affected candidates and carry out a comprehensive inquiry into the irregularities in the conduct of the entrance exams.

Both the ruling LDF and the opposition Congress-led UDF were also in agreement that the recently reported irregularities in the NEET-UG and UGC-NET exams call into question the National Testing Agency's (NTA) credibility and its competence to conduct such entrance tests.

NEET-NET 2024 Row Live Updates: Centre considering possibility of switching NEET-UG from pen-and-paper to online

The Centre is considering the possibility of holding the test online from next year, senior officials have told The Indian Express. This comes as the exam has been hit by reports of suspected leaks setting off nationwide protests, more than a dozen arrests, a CBI probe, several court hearings — and now a Parliament logjam.
